The qualification for MA Politics is Bachelors degree. That is why the required format is 10+2+3. But because the general Bachelor's degree is 3 years only. If you have 50% in your Bachelors degree you are eligible to study this course. This says Bachelors degree in any discipline with 50%
Dear Rahil, the eligibility criteria is written as 10+2+3 assuming thatbgeneral Bachelor degrees have a course duration of 3 years. For example like BA, B.Sc, B.Com, BBA, etc. However there are other Bachelors degrees also whose course duration is more than 3 years like BPT is 4 and 1/2 years.
